[Reporter Lai Xiaotong/New Taipei Report] This year is the Year of the Rabbit, many people will buy pet rabbits, but once the craze is over, there may be a wave of abandonment.

The Animal Protection and Epidemic Prevention Office of the New Taipei City Government announced 10 basic feeding guidelines for pet rabbits on the official website, including feeding evaluation, living environment, dietary instructions, behavior observation, activities and social interaction, protection for outdoor activities, basic care instructions, birth control, disease prevention and Nursing, elderly care, etc., leading novice owners to get started quickly.

The Department of Animal Protection stated that before raising pet rabbits, people should evaluate their own abilities and the living environment, and create a proper breeding space, such as providing foot pads. It is better to use wide-board plastic pedals. Iron pedals are not allowed, and iron bottom nets will Causes foot inflammation, severe cases require amputation, the owner should avoid bad environment, and plan rabbit registration and sterilization plan to prevent loss, escape and overbreeding.

Lin Qiao, head of the Taiwan Rabbit Love Association, pointed out that the main food for raising rabbits is pasture, accompanied by feed and a small amount of vegetables. If you eat too many roots and tubers, you will have flatulence.

Pet rabbits have reproductive ability when they are born more than 4 months old; pet rabbits have strong reproductive ability, and a pair of mature rabbits over 6 months old can breed 4 to 6 generations of more than 200 rabbits within a year, so male and female rabbits must be separated Breed or sterilize to avoid overbreeding, which will cause crowded breeding space and affect the quality of life.

The Department of Animal Protection pointed out that rabbits are not coquettish like cats and dogs, and they don’t even like to be hugged. They have a natural tendency to bite and damage furniture.

Rabbits have a lifespan of more than 10 years. They need to be cleaned, fed, and accompanied every day. When traveling far away, they need to be taken care of by trusted relatives and friends or qualified boarders. When they are sick, the medical expenses are high. People must carefully consider their own abilities before raising them.
